Новини за сьогодні:
Nvidia придбає Arm за 40 мільярдів доларів (якщо регулятори дозволять): https://codeguida.com/post/2570
Oracle стане партнером TikTok, ByteDance відмовилась продавати свій сервіс Microsoft: https://codeguida.com/post/2571
Apple змінила правила в App Store — дозволила сервіси Microsoft xCloud і Google Stadia та оновила вимоги до всіх застосунків: https://codeguida.com/post/2572
Microsoft Teams інтегрують з GitHub, поки що у загальнодоступній бета-версії: https://codeguida.com/post/2573
Nvidia придбає Arm за 40 мільярдів доларів (якщо регулятори дозволять): https://codeguida.com/post/2570
Oracle стане партнером TikTok, ByteDance відмовилась продавати свій сервіс Microsoft: https://codeguida.com/post/2571
Apple змінила правила в App Store — дозволила сервіси Microsoft xCloud і Google Stadia та оновила вимоги до всіх застосунків: https://codeguida.com/post/2572
Microsoft Teams інтегрують з GitHub, поки що у загальнодоступній бета-версії: https://codeguida.com/post/2573
Codeguida
[Оновлено]: Nvidia придбає Arm за 40 мільярдів доларів
Arm працюватиме як підрозділ Nvidia та залишить свою модель відкритого ліцензування
Центри даних на дні моря: як проходить експеримент Microsoft
У 2018 році Microsoft відправила свій центр обробки даних на дно моря поруч з Оркнейськими островами в Шотландії. 864 сервери працювали на 35-метровій глибині. Влітку їх дістали, а зараз компанія розповіла про результати.
Виявилось, що тримати центри даних під водою — це насправді хороша ідея. Там вони працюють надійніше і споживають менше енергії, тож експерименти будуть продовжувати.
https://codeguida.com/post/2574
У 2018 році Microsoft відправила свій центр обробки даних на дно моря поруч з Оркнейськими островами в Шотландії. 864 сервери працювали на 35-метровій глибині. Влітку їх дістали, а зараз компанія розповіла про результати.
Виявилось, що тримати центри даних під водою — це насправді хороша ідея. Там вони працюють надійніше і споживають менше енергії, тож експерименти будуть продовжувати.
https://codeguida.com/post/2574
Codeguida
Microsoft і підводні центри даних: як проходить експеримент
У 2018 Microsoft відправила свій центр обробки даних на дно моря поруч з Оркнейськими островами
Новини за сьогодні
Oracle випустила платформу Java 15 (або Oracle JDK) та нагадала, що мові програмування виповнилося вже 25 років: https://codeguida.com/post/2578
Google обіцяє повністю перейти на безвуглецеву енергію до 2030 року. Компанія каже, що вже компенсувала весь вуглецевий слід Google: https://codeguida.com/post/2576
IBM вперше опублікувала план розвитку своїх квантових систем. 1121-кубітний комп'ютер має з'явитись у 2023 році, а потім компанія хоче створювати системи на мільйон кубітів: https://codeguida.com/post/2579
Кінець Moment.js: бібліотеки, яку завантажують 12 млн разів на тиждень. Розробники переводять її у режим супроводу і радять сучасніші альтернативи: https://codeguida.com/post/2580
Oracle випустила платформу Java 15 (або Oracle JDK) та нагадала, що мові програмування виповнилося вже 25 років: https://codeguida.com/post/2578
Google обіцяє повністю перейти на безвуглецеву енергію до 2030 року. Компанія каже, що вже компенсувала весь вуглецевий слід Google: https://codeguida.com/post/2576
IBM вперше опублікувала план розвитку своїх квантових систем. 1121-кубітний комп'ютер має з'явитись у 2023 році, а потім компанія хоче створювати системи на мільйон кубітів: https://codeguida.com/post/2579
Кінець Moment.js: бібліотеки, яку завантажують 12 млн разів на тиждень. Розробники переводять її у режим супроводу і радять сучасніші альтернативи: https://codeguida.com/post/2580
Codeguida
Вийшла Java SE 15
Тим часом мові Java виповнилося 25 років
Вийшов GitHub CLI 1.0, інструментарій для керування проєктами одразу з командного рядка.
Тут можна працювати з пул-запитами, issues, керувати релізами та взаємодіяти з репозиторіями на GitHub Enterprise Server 2.20+. Також є підтримка скриптів з GitHub API.
https://codeguida.com/post/2581
Тут можна працювати з пул-запитами, issues, керувати релізами та взаємодіяти з репозиторіями на GitHub Enterprise Server 2.20+. Також є підтримка скриптів з GitHub API.
https://codeguida.com/post/2581
Codeguida
Вийшов інтерфейс командного рядка GitHub CLI 1.0
Перший реліз інструментарію GitHub CLI
«Master» на «main»: GitHub почне перейменування вже з наступного місяця
З 1 жовтня гілки в усіх нових репозиторіях будуть автоматично називатись «main», а не «master». Старі репозиторії з master-гілками поки не змінюватимуть, але це можна зробити власноруч. До кінця року мають з'явитись інструменти, що зроблять процес зручнішим.
https://codeguida.com/post/2585
З 1 жовтня гілки в усіх нових репозиторіях будуть автоматично називатись «main», а не «master». Старі репозиторії з master-гілками поки не змінюватимуть, але це можна зробити власноруч. До кінця року мають з'явитись інструменти, що зроблять процес зручнішим.
https://codeguida.com/post/2585
Codeguida
GitHub почне змінювати «master» на «main» вже з наступного місяця
З 1 жовтня гілки в нових GitHub-репозиторіях будуть називатися «main», а не «master»
Вчора Swift, a сьогодні Flutter: фреймворк нарешті адаптували для Windows, поки що у альфа-версії. Вона працює у Windows 7 і пізніших випусках ОС.
Наразі Flutter-застосунки для Windows використовують класичний Win32 API, але в планах є підтримка платформи Microsoft UWP (яка діє у Windows 10 та Xbox One). Експериментальну версію Flutter Gallery на базі UWP вже можна завантажити.
https://codeguida.com/post/2591
Наразі Flutter-застосунки для Windows використовують класичний Win32 API, але в планах є підтримка платформи Microsoft UWP (яка діє у Windows 10 та Xbox One). Експериментальну версію Flutter Gallery на базі UWP вже можна завантажити.
https://codeguida.com/post/2591
Codeguida
Flutter SDK тепер працює у Windows
Альфа-версія Flutter підтримується у Windows 7 і пізніших випусках ОС
Linux vs Windows
Відомий популяризатор опенсорсу Ерік Реймонд написав провокативний пост про майбутнє ОС.
Каже, що Linux майже перемогла Windows: Microsoft просто замінить свою ОС зсередини і буде розвивати хмару Azure. Мовляв, підсистема WSL вже є, Edge для Linux адаптували, тож залишилось зовсім трошки — і Windows стане емуляцією з ядром Linux всередині.
https://codeguida.com/post/2600
Відомий популяризатор опенсорсу Ерік Реймонд написав провокативний пост про майбутнє ОС.
Каже, що Linux майже перемогла Windows: Microsoft просто замінить свою ОС зсередини і буде розвивати хмару Azure. Мовляв, підсистема WSL вже є, Edge для Linux адаптували, тож залишилось зовсім трошки — і Windows стане емуляцією з ядром Linux всередині.
https://codeguida.com/post/2600
Codeguida
Ерік Реймонд: Windows вже перетворюється на емуляцію з ядром Linux
Відомий популяризатор open-source вважає, що Windows поступово перетворюється на Linux — і це вигідно для Microsoft
Що думаєте про пост Реймонда?
Anonymous Poll
25%
лишенько, та він правий!
37%
хотілося б, але навряд так буде
46%
та дядько просто тролить
На GitHub тепер можна перевіряти код інструментом Code Scanning. Він аналізує пул-запити й коміти, пропонує виправлення і додає інформацію про сумісність.
Code Scanning вже знайшов понад 20 000 вразливостей — і більшість з них (72%) виправили протягом місяця. Це досягнення, адже зазвичай за 30 днів виправляється менше ніж 30% проблем.
https://codeguida.com/post/2601
Code Scanning вже знайшов понад 20 000 вразливостей — і більшість з них (72%) виправили протягом місяця. Це досягнення, адже зазвичай за 30 днів виправляється менше ніж 30% проблем.
https://codeguida.com/post/2601
Codeguida
GitHub випустив сервіс для пошуку вразливостей у коді
Code Scanning аналізує пул-запити й коміти, шукає вразливості в коді та пропонує виправлення
Через Excel у Великій Британії не врахували 15 тисяч хворих на COVID-19
Нові дані автоматично переносились у Excel-файли з обмеженою кількістю рядків. Тож понад 15 тисяч хворих не порахували вчасно — адже в таблицях закінчилось місце.
https://codeguida.com/post/2609
Нові дані автоматично переносились у Excel-файли з обмеженою кількістю рядків. Тож понад 15 тисяч хворих не порахували вчасно — адже в таблицях закінчилось місце.
https://codeguida.com/post/2609
Codeguida
Через Excel у Великій Британії не врахували 15 тисяч хворих на COVID
Тисячі хворих не потрапили у статистику через неправильне використання Microsoft Excel
Розробники з Facebook опублікували транскомпілятор коду TransCoder. Він автоматично перетворює тексти з однієї мови програмування на іншу.
Зараз TransCoder вміє працювати з Java, C++ і Python, але можна додати ще мов і потренувати власні моделі машинного навчання. Проєкт викладений на GitHub і призначений для некомерційного використання.
https://codeguida.com/post/2610
Зараз TransCoder вміє працювати з Java, C++ і Python, але можна додати ще мов і потренувати власні моделі машинного навчання. Проєкт викладений на GitHub і призначений для некомерційного використання.
https://codeguida.com/post/2610
DevZone
Facebook опублікував TransCoder: новий транскомпілятор коду
На GitHub опублікували транскомпілятор коду [TransCoder](https://github.com/facebookresearch/TransCoder), він автоматично перетворює тексти з однієї мови програмування на іншу та використовує системи...
Як провести сучасне e2e-тестування
Поговоримо про статичні, модульні та інтеграційні тести і навчимося писати тести end-to-end. Ще розглянемо інструмент Cypress і розберемо базові навички, потрібні для тестувань.
https://codeguida.com/post/2596
Поговоримо про статичні, модульні та інтеграційні тести і навчимося писати тести end-to-end. Ще розглянемо інструмент Cypress і розберемо базові навички, потрібні для тестувань.
https://codeguida.com/post/2596
DevZone
Як провести сучасне e2e-тестування з Cypress JS
## **Навіщо тестувати?**
Одвічне питання для розробників ПЗ. Мабуть, ви вже не раз чули, що тестування робить ваш застосунок надійнішим, а отже покращується досвід користування ним. А ви як розробник...
Одвічне питання для розробників ПЗ. Мабуть, ви вже не раз чули, що тестування робить ваш застосунок надійнішим, а отже покращується досвід користування ним. А ви як розробник...
Наступного місяця Мінцифри запустить програму Bug Bounty для застосунку «Дія». Це має підвищити рівень довіри до продукту і показати «цивілізований підхід».
https://codeguida.com/post/2615
https://codeguida.com/post/2615
Codeguida
«Дія» матиме власну програму Bug Bounty
Шукати вразливості у «Дії» можна буде з наступного місяця
Фахівці, які їдуть з Кремнієвої долини, отримують менше грошей, повідомляє WSJ.
Під час карантину IT-спеціалісти з Кремнієвої долини почали переїжджати в доступніші місця, адже робота зараз все одно віддалена. У відповідь роботодавці знизили їм заробітну плату — тепер вона залежить від вартості життя у новому місті.
https://codeguida.com/post/2618
Під час карантину IT-спеціалісти з Кремнієвої долини почали переїжджати в доступніші місця, адже робота зараз все одно віддалена. У відповідь роботодавці знизили їм заробітну плату — тепер вона залежить від вартості життя у новому місті.
https://codeguida.com/post/2618
Codeguida
Роботодавці знижують зарплати фахівцям, які їдуть з Кремнієвої долини
Під час карантину багато спеціалістів переїхали з Кремнієвої долини і почали отримувати менше грошей
У мобільну версію GitHub додали трохи інструментів для зручнішої роботи з кодом. Наприклад, тепер можна редагувати описи комітів і керувати перенесенням рядків на маленьких екранах.
https://codeguida.com/post/2620
https://codeguida.com/post/2620
Codeguida
У мобільну версію GitHub додали інструменти для роботи з кодом
У мобільній версії GitHub тепер зручніше переглядати, перевіряти та мерджити код
У Google вперше розповіли про DDoS-атаку, яка відбулась ще у 2017 році. Вона мала пікову швидкість у 2,54 Тб/c і була наймасштабнішою за всю історію компанії.
https://codeguida.com/post/2621
https://codeguida.com/post/2621
Codeguida
У Google розповіли про наймасштабнішу DDoS-атаку серверів компанії
У 2017 році в Google зупинили DDoS-атаку з рекордною швидкістю 2,54 Тб/с
Що відбувається з екосистемою розробки у 2020 році
Компанія Slashdata опублікувала дослідження про екосистему розробки у 2020 році. У 17 000 фахівців запитали, що змінилось під час пандемії, як справи з DevOps і де найбільше цінують проєкти з відкритим кодом. Публікуємо деякі результати з цього дослідження.
https://codeguida.com/post/2629
Компанія Slashdata опублікувала дослідження про екосистему розробки у 2020 році. У 17 000 фахівців запитали, що змінилось під час пандемії, як справи з DevOps і де найбільше цінують проєкти з відкритим кодом. Публікуємо деякі результати з цього дослідження.
https://codeguida.com/post/2629
Codeguida
Розробницька екосистема у 2020 році: результати опитування
Мова Python популярніша за Java, а майже всі розробники дотичні до DevOps
✨ Вийшов реліз Ubuntu 20.10 «Groovy Gorilla». Тут оновили GNOME і ядро Linux, дозволили перетягувати іконки, а ще додали десктопну підтримку для Raspberry Pi.
https://codeguida.com/post/2630
https://codeguida.com/post/2630
Codeguida
Вийшов Ubuntu 20.10: що нового
У дистрибутив додали повну десктопну підтримку Raspberry Pi, нову версію GNOME та ядро Linux 5.8